OGNL和struts2的结合

ognl和el取值范围

  • el取值范围
    常用的就是四个内置对象
  • ognl
    类比于el,ognl就是在root和ActionContext中
  • OGNL和struts2的结合原理


  • 默认情况下,valueStack中的root存放的是当前访问的action的对象
  • valueStack的context中存放的是一些域
  • OGNL和struts2的结合体现之一:前台的参数接收
图片.png
图片.png
图片.png
  • ognl在配置文件中的应用
图片.png

就会从valueStack中取值.因此把name属性压入值栈就行

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容

  • 概述 什么是Struts2的框架Struts2是Struts1的下一代产品,是在 struts1和WebWork的...
    inke阅读 2,276评论 0 50
  • action中如何接受页面传过来的参数 第一种情况:(同名参数) 例如:通过页面要把id=1 name=tom a...
    清枫_小天阅读 3,002评论 1 22
  • 本文包括:1、OGNL 表达式概述(了解)2、值栈概述3、值栈的存值与取值4、EL 表达式也会获取到值栈中的数据5...
    廖少少阅读 1,259评论 0 14
  • 1.OGNL 1.1 OGNL 概述 OGNL,全称是 Object-Graph Navigation Langu...
    Wizey阅读 375评论 0 0
  • 2017.02.26 立春过 春到来 雨水时 万物向 突然 有一个小家伙从土里砖出来 伸了...
    暮罹阅读 238评论 0 0